Under FED rules, a Courtesy Runner may only be used for the pitcher or catcher.

 

If a player comes in as a CR for the pitcher in the 4th inning and then later is put in to run for a player who is not the pitcher (say, the 3rd baseman), he has entered the game as a substitute for that player (specifically, a pinch runner) and is no longer eligible to be a CR. If the player he ran for returns to play defense after the half inning is over, the substitute (formerly CR) has exhausted his eligibility to play in the remainder of the game under FED rules as either a courtesy runner or any other "playing" role.

 

Likewise, if a substitute enters to pinch run for the first baseman and is removed to allow the first baseman to resume playing first base on defense, he has exhausted his eligibility as well.

That about sums it up. I'll also add that if a player enters as a cr, he cannot enter the game in any other capacity in that 1/2 inning. Unless there's injury and no other players are available.

1.  Since you cannot CR for the 3rd baseman, then that is a substitute and he can no longer be a CR in that game.  He may not CR for the pitcher and then sub for the 3rd baseman in the same half inning.

 

2.  A pinch runner is a substitute and once he is removed, he can not re-enter the game.
